Tips for Selecting and Implementing Design Assets
When integrating new resources into your workflow, prioritize scalability and editability over convenience alone. Always verify that vector files have outlined text or include font references to prevent substitution errors. Consider the visual hierarchy of your composition; bold statements require adequate negative space to breathe and remain legible. Additionally, ensure that the color profile of your assets aligns with your output medium—converting RGB vectors to CMYK for print production is a critical step in preserving color accuracy.
